Output d73e958c10be1a7bcfe7b515de74a21ace2fd566e148dc4c316c0d394d31d4f9:6

value
296115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f0c86f63f1b12ab46778f98229ded251aa9668 OP_EQUAL
address
3BzC3vPqkfVa3ssvYGZhviw2XQ1yYX4oUX
transaction
d73e958c10be1a7bcfe7b515de74a21ace2fd566e148dc4c316c0d394d31d4f9
spent
true